Create and manage audio-video content within Media Library
Media Library offers a consolidated media processing, storage, and streaming option for the media files in D2L Brightspace. After using Record Audio and Record Video buttons in other D2L Brightspace pages, the media files are stored in the Media Library. To access the Media Library, select Media Library from the Other Tools navigation bar menu. The Media Library provides the following options:
- Add Assets: Access the Record Audio and Record Video options, along with an upload a file option.
- Sort: Menu to sort audio-video content uploaded to D2L Brightspace.
- Filters: Sort audio-video content various filters.
- Search bar: Search for specific audio-video content in the Media Library.
- Multi-select: Click a checkbox to select media, then click options ( ... ) to delete it.
- Action menu (...) with options to:
- Preview content.
- Download audio-video content to a device.
- Edit video to create manual or machine-generated captions using the editor.
- Rename content and Edit Description.
- Delete content.
- Recycle Bin: Review and restore deleted audio-video content.

Create audio-video content with Add Assets button
From the Media Library, you can record and create video and audio content in Media Library using the Add Assets button.
- To access the Media Library, select Media Library from the Other Tools navigation bar menu.
- In Media Library, click Add Assets, and then select Record Audio or Record Video.
- If the browser prompts you to allow microphone and/or camera access, click Allow.
- Click New Recording.
- When you finish recording, click Stop Recording > Next.
- Enter a Title, Description, and select the Audio Language. Ensure that your video is effectively closed captioned by selecting Automatically generate captions from audio.
- Click Finish.

- An ‘Uploading’ dialog appears at the bottom-right of the Media Library page to indicate the percentage of your video uploaded so far. A checkmark appears in the dialog when the upload is complete.
Upload external audio-video content to your Media Library
Quickly add external audiovisual content to your Media Library using the Add Assets option. You can upload an existing video or audio file to your Media Library account.
What audio-video file types are supported in Media Library
The following file types are supported in the Media Library.
File Type
|
File extension
|
Video Files
|
.mp4, .avi, .f4v, .flv, .m4v, .mov, .webm, .wmv, and the ability to optimize for streaming (2GB max and up to 720p output)
|
Audio Files
|
.mp3, .m4a, .ogg, .wav, .wma (1GB max)
|
Note: If problems are discovered while playing a media file after upload, try using the <Optimize for Streaming> option in the Media Library’s edit page. This option optimizes the file for Brightspace and resolves most playback issues.
Upload media content to Media Library
- To access the Media Library, select Media Library from the Other Tools navigation bar menu.
- In Media Library, click Add Assets, and then click to browse.
- Navigate to and select the file you want to upload.
- An ‘Uploading’ dialog appears at the bottom-right of the Media Library page to indicate the percentage of your video uploaded so far. A checkmark appears in the dialog when the upload is complete.
- Note: After the upload is complete, edit the item and caption the media.
